Be Still

Sometimes, God calls us to action and other times, He calls us to be still.  It can be difficult to know when to do which.  That's why we must stay in His word and in prayer.  If you always act, but don't rest or just be still, you burn out.  However, if you always rest and be still, you might miss opportunity to be His hands and feet, you might miss being ministered to.  You might miss  hearing His voice in those quiet moments.   Sometimes He just calls you to recharge.

Today, I got an update on Mr. Bluebird.  The vet taped and cleaned his broken wing.  Now, Mr. Bluebird must be still and give his wing time to heal.  Sometimes we feel broken by life's trials...or the trails God leads us down.  Sometimes we need time to be still and to heal,...so we will ..once again...be strong to fly,  to Glorify His Name!   Sometimes, if we don't give ourselves just time to sit at the feet of the Savior, we aren't strong enough for the next challenging situation.  So, if God is calling you to be Still,...please rest in the Shadow of His wing and be still.
